williamr@2
|
1 |
// Autogenerated from epoc32/build/sipfw/c_867e51e00fcbdf36/sdpcodec_dll/sdpcodecstringconstants.st by the stringtable tool - Do not edit
|
williamr@2
|
2 |
|
williamr@2
|
3 |
#ifndef STRINGTABLE_SdpCodecStringConstants
|
williamr@2
|
4 |
#define STRINGTABLE_SdpCodecStringConstants
|
williamr@2
|
5 |
|
williamr@2
|
6 |
#include <stringpool.h>
|
williamr@2
|
7 |
|
williamr@2
|
8 |
struct TStringTable;
|
williamr@2
|
9 |
|
williamr@2
|
10 |
/**
|
williamr@2
|
11 |
* @publishedAll
|
williamr@2
|
12 |
* @released
|
williamr@2
|
13 |
*/
|
williamr@2
|
14 |
class SdpCodecStringConstants
|
williamr@2
|
15 |
{
|
williamr@2
|
16 |
public:
|
williamr@2
|
17 |
enum TStrings
|
williamr@2
|
18 |
{
|
williamr@2
|
19 |
// SDP field names:
|
williamr@2
|
20 |
/** v= */
|
williamr@2
|
21 |
EVersion,
|
williamr@2
|
22 |
/** o= */
|
williamr@2
|
23 |
EOrigin,
|
williamr@2
|
24 |
/** s= */
|
williamr@2
|
25 |
ESession,
|
williamr@2
|
26 |
/** i= */
|
williamr@2
|
27 |
EInfo,
|
williamr@2
|
28 |
/** u= */
|
williamr@2
|
29 |
EUri,
|
williamr@2
|
30 |
/** e= */
|
williamr@2
|
31 |
EEmail,
|
williamr@2
|
32 |
/** p= */
|
williamr@2
|
33 |
EPhone,
|
williamr@2
|
34 |
/** c= */
|
williamr@2
|
35 |
EConnection,
|
williamr@2
|
36 |
/** b= */
|
williamr@2
|
37 |
EBandwidth,
|
williamr@2
|
38 |
/** z= */
|
williamr@2
|
39 |
EZone,
|
williamr@2
|
40 |
/** k= */
|
williamr@2
|
41 |
EKey,
|
williamr@2
|
42 |
/** a= */
|
williamr@2
|
43 |
EAttribute,
|
williamr@2
|
44 |
/** t= */
|
williamr@2
|
45 |
ETime,
|
williamr@2
|
46 |
/** r= */
|
williamr@2
|
47 |
ERepeat,
|
williamr@2
|
48 |
/** m= */
|
williamr@2
|
49 |
EMedia,
|
williamr@2
|
50 |
// Predefined bandwidth modifiers:
|
williamr@2
|
51 |
/** CT */
|
williamr@2
|
52 |
EModifierCT,
|
williamr@2
|
53 |
/** AS */
|
williamr@2
|
54 |
EModifierAS,
|
williamr@2
|
55 |
// Typed time units:
|
williamr@2
|
56 |
/** d */
|
williamr@2
|
57 |
ETimeUnitDays,
|
williamr@2
|
58 |
/** h */
|
williamr@2
|
59 |
ETimeUnitHours,
|
williamr@2
|
60 |
/** m */
|
williamr@2
|
61 |
ETimeUnitMinutes,
|
williamr@2
|
62 |
/** s */
|
williamr@2
|
63 |
ETimeUnitSeconds,
|
williamr@2
|
64 |
// No typed time unit defined:
|
williamr@2
|
65 |
/** */
|
williamr@2
|
66 |
ETimeUnitNone,
|
williamr@2
|
67 |
// Predefined encryption methods:
|
williamr@2
|
68 |
/** clear */
|
williamr@2
|
69 |
EMethodClear,
|
williamr@2
|
70 |
/** base64 */
|
williamr@2
|
71 |
EMethodBase64,
|
williamr@2
|
72 |
/** uri */
|
williamr@2
|
73 |
EMethodUri,
|
williamr@2
|
74 |
/** prompt */
|
williamr@2
|
75 |
EMethodPrompt,
|
williamr@2
|
76 |
// Predefined attributes:
|
williamr@2
|
77 |
/** cat */
|
williamr@2
|
78 |
EAttributeCat,
|
williamr@2
|
79 |
/** keywds */
|
williamr@2
|
80 |
EAttributeKeywds,
|
williamr@2
|
81 |
/** tool */
|
williamr@2
|
82 |
EAttributeTool,
|
williamr@2
|
83 |
/** ptime */
|
williamr@2
|
84 |
EAttributePtime,
|
williamr@2
|
85 |
/** maxptime */
|
williamr@2
|
86 |
EAttributeMaxptime,
|
williamr@2
|
87 |
/** recvonly */
|
williamr@2
|
88 |
EAttributeRecvonly,
|
williamr@2
|
89 |
/** sendrecv */
|
williamr@2
|
90 |
EAttributeSendrecv,
|
williamr@2
|
91 |
/** sendonly */
|
williamr@2
|
92 |
EAttributeSendonly,
|
williamr@2
|
93 |
/** inactive */
|
williamr@2
|
94 |
EAttributeInactive,
|
williamr@2
|
95 |
/** orient */
|
williamr@2
|
96 |
EAttributeOrient,
|
williamr@2
|
97 |
// Predefined Orient attribute values
|
williamr@2
|
98 |
/** portrait */
|
williamr@2
|
99 |
EAttributeOrientValuePortrait,
|
williamr@2
|
100 |
/** landscape */
|
williamr@2
|
101 |
EAttributeOrientValueLandscape,
|
williamr@2
|
102 |
/** seascape */
|
williamr@2
|
103 |
EAttributeOrientValueSeascape,
|
williamr@2
|
104 |
/** type */
|
williamr@2
|
105 |
EAttributeType,
|
williamr@2
|
106 |
/** charset */
|
williamr@2
|
107 |
EAttributeCharset,
|
williamr@2
|
108 |
/** sdplang */
|
williamr@2
|
109 |
EAttributeSdplang,
|
williamr@2
|
110 |
/** lang */
|
williamr@2
|
111 |
EAttributeLang,
|
williamr@2
|
112 |
/** framerate */
|
williamr@2
|
113 |
EAttributeFramerate,
|
williamr@2
|
114 |
/** quality */
|
williamr@2
|
115 |
EAttributeQuality,
|
williamr@2
|
116 |
/** control */
|
williamr@2
|
117 |
EAttributeControl,
|
williamr@2
|
118 |
/** range */
|
williamr@2
|
119 |
EAttributeRange,
|
williamr@2
|
120 |
/** etag */
|
williamr@2
|
121 |
EAttributeEtag,
|
williamr@2
|
122 |
/** des */
|
williamr@2
|
123 |
EAttributeDes,
|
williamr@2
|
124 |
/** curr */
|
williamr@2
|
125 |
EAttributeCurr,
|
williamr@2
|
126 |
/** conf */
|
williamr@2
|
127 |
EAttributeConf,
|
williamr@2
|
128 |
// Predefined Strength tag for Curr, Conf and Des attributes
|
williamr@2
|
129 |
/** mandatory */
|
williamr@2
|
130 |
EAttributeStatusStrengthTagMandatory,
|
williamr@2
|
131 |
/** optional */
|
williamr@2
|
132 |
EAttributeStatusStrengthTagOptional,
|
williamr@2
|
133 |
/** none */
|
williamr@2
|
134 |
EAttributeStatusStrengthTagNone,
|
williamr@2
|
135 |
/** failure */
|
williamr@2
|
136 |
EAttributeStatusStrengthTagFailure,
|
williamr@2
|
137 |
/** unknown */
|
williamr@2
|
138 |
EAttributeStatusStrengthTagUnknown,
|
williamr@2
|
139 |
// Predefined Status type for Curr, Conf and Des attributes
|
williamr@2
|
140 |
/** e2e */
|
williamr@2
|
141 |
EAttributeStatusTypeE2e,
|
williamr@2
|
142 |
/** local */
|
williamr@2
|
143 |
EAttributeStatusTypeLocal,
|
williamr@2
|
144 |
/** remote */
|
williamr@2
|
145 |
EAttributeStatusTypeRemote,
|
williamr@2
|
146 |
// Predefined Direction tag for Curr, Conf and Des attributes
|
williamr@2
|
147 |
/** none */
|
williamr@2
|
148 |
EAttributeStatusDirectionTagNone,
|
williamr@2
|
149 |
/** send */
|
williamr@2
|
150 |
EAttributeStatusDirectionTagSend,
|
williamr@2
|
151 |
/** recv */
|
williamr@2
|
152 |
EAttributeStatusDirectionTagRecv,
|
williamr@2
|
153 |
/** sendrecv */
|
williamr@2
|
154 |
EAttributeStatusDirectionTagSendrecv,
|
williamr@2
|
155 |
/** mid */
|
williamr@2
|
156 |
EAttributeMid,
|
williamr@2
|
157 |
/** group */
|
williamr@2
|
158 |
EAttributeGroup,
|
williamr@2
|
159 |
// Predefined semantics for Group attribute
|
williamr@2
|
160 |
/** LS */
|
williamr@2
|
161 |
EAttributeGroupSemanticLS,
|
williamr@2
|
162 |
/** FID */
|
williamr@2
|
163 |
EAttributeGroupSemanticFID,
|
williamr@2
|
164 |
/** SRF */
|
williamr@2
|
165 |
EAttributeGroupSemanticSRF,
|
williamr@2
|
166 |
/** rtpmap */
|
williamr@2
|
167 |
EAttributeRtpmap,
|
williamr@2
|
168 |
/** fmtp */
|
williamr@2
|
169 |
EAttributeFmtp,
|
williamr@2
|
170 |
// Predefined media types:
|
williamr@2
|
171 |
/** audio */
|
williamr@2
|
172 |
EMediaAudio,
|
williamr@2
|
173 |
/** video */
|
williamr@2
|
174 |
EMediaVideo,
|
williamr@2
|
175 |
/** application */
|
williamr@2
|
176 |
EMediaApplication,
|
williamr@2
|
177 |
/** data */
|
williamr@2
|
178 |
EMediaData,
|
williamr@2
|
179 |
/** control */
|
williamr@2
|
180 |
EMediaControl,
|
williamr@2
|
181 |
/** image */
|
williamr@2
|
182 |
EMediaImage,
|
williamr@2
|
183 |
// Predefined media transport protocols:
|
williamr@2
|
184 |
/** RTP/AVP */
|
williamr@2
|
185 |
EProtocolRtpAvp,
|
williamr@2
|
186 |
/** udp */
|
williamr@2
|
187 |
EProtocolUdp,
|
williamr@2
|
188 |
/** TCP */
|
williamr@2
|
189 |
EProtocolTcp,
|
williamr@2
|
190 |
// Network type:
|
williamr@2
|
191 |
/** IN */
|
williamr@2
|
192 |
ENetType,
|
williamr@2
|
193 |
// Address types:
|
williamr@2
|
194 |
/** IP4 */
|
williamr@2
|
195 |
EAddressTypeIP4,
|
williamr@2
|
196 |
/** IP6 */
|
williamr@2
|
197 |
EAddressType
|
williamr@2
|
198 |
};
|
williamr@2
|
199 |
static const TStringTable Table;
|
williamr@2
|
200 |
};
|
williamr@2
|
201 |
|
williamr@2
|
202 |
#endif // STRINGTABLE_SdpCodecStringConstants
|
williamr@2
|
203 |
|